Size: a a a

Android Architecture

2020 June 14

MM

Mikhail Mustakimov in Android Architecture
Сейчас в проекте Moxy, RxJava2, Hilt (только позавчера перевел, до этого был Dagger2)
источник

ES

Egor Sigolaev in Android Architecture
Артем Григоров
Наверное так будет лучше, заинжектить в презентер репоз или дата сорс и уже из него дергать данные
Прикол в том, что у меня инит пагинга происходит в адаптере ресайкла. Произошло из - за того, что я юзаю мердж адаптер, и есть один ресайкл внутри главного, где я и юзаю пагинацию. ХЗ, можно ли так.
источник

ES

Egor Sigolaev in Android Architecture
Mikhail Mustakimov
Сейчас в проекте Moxy, RxJava2, Hilt (только позавчера перевел, до этого был Dagger2)
А разве хилт не надстройка над дагером?
источник

MM

Mikhail Mustakimov in Android Architecture
// да будет холивар

Кто какой DI-фреймворк использует?) И почему?
источник

SP

Serhii Pylypchuk in Android Architecture
Mikhail Mustakimov
Сейчас в проекте Moxy, RxJava2, Hilt (только позавчера перевел, до этого был Dagger2)
А хилт разве уже в проде?
источник

MM

Mikhail Mustakimov in Android Architecture
Egor Sigolaev
А разве хилт не надстройка над дагером?
Надстройка)
источник

MM

Mikhail Mustakimov in Android Architecture
Serhii Pylypchuk
А хилт разве уже в проде?
Нет, но до прода приложению еще месяц-два. Пока ошибок не находили, вроде все завелось нормально. Надеюсь, что до выхода в прод хотя бы бета появится)
источник

SP

Serhii Pylypchuk in Android Architecture
Konstantin Dovnar
Я правильно понимаю, что вы говорите, что что-то не нужная хрень, но предлагаете такую же хрень, только в профиль?
Или в сторону технологии которая вам зашла не поворачивается стрелочка?
Изначально я спросил про допинги для написания текстов... А далее уге спросил зачем эта "хрень" если есть другая "хрень"
источник

MM

Mikhail Mustakimov in Android Architecture
Mikhail Mustakimov
Нет, но до прода приложению еще месяц-два. Пока ошибок не находили, вроде все завелось нормально. Надеюсь, что до выхода в прод хотя бы бета появится)
Только один момент немного не очень был — они используют ContextWrapper под капотом для фрагментов, а компонент для ввода даты использовал контекст для инициализации фрагмент-диалога с выбором даты
источник

SP

Serhii Pylypchuk in Android Architecture
Mikhail Mustakimov
Нет, но до прода приложению еще месяц-два. Пока ошибок не находили, вроде все завелось нормально. Надеюсь, что до выхода в прод хотя бы бета появится)
Ошибки приходят вместе с апликухой в проде)) когда юзвери пользуются кривыми и старыми устройствами 😉
источник

MM

Mikhail Mustakimov in Android Architecture
Serhii Pylypchuk
Ошибки приходят вместе с апликухой в проде)) когда юзвери пользуются кривыми и старыми устройствами 😉
Ну, я стараюсь тестировать на старых устройствах (есть небольшой зоопарк мейзу, сяоми 2к13-14 годов)
источник

SP

Serhii Pylypchuk in Android Architecture
А хуавеи и самсунги а серии?))
источник

SP

Serhii Pylypchuk in Android Architecture
**Тех же годов
источник

MM

Mikhail Mustakimov in Android Architecture
О, точно. Надо на авито будет прикупить)
источник

SP

Serhii Pylypchuk in Android Architecture
Хотя намного интереснее когда юзвери накатывают апкхи на блекбери и киндлы. Там тоже есть что потестить. Сорри за оффтоп
источник

AP

Anton Potekhin in Android Architecture
Что-то я запутался. Вот мне нужно приложение для телефона и TV. У тв скорее всего будут другие экраны. И соответственно я домен и дата слои вытащил в отдельные модули. Вью для телефона и ты будут то же разными модулями. Но вот есть задачи платформо зависимые . Вот куда их тащить ? Например вот есть открытие различных ссылок в браузере типа privacy, terms , help и т.д. так вот куда запихнуть это ? Это же вроде как общая часть для обоих вью (ты и телефон)
источник

AP

Anton Potekhin in Android Architecture
Сделать некий helper в общем модуле типа core ?
источник

OP

Oleg Pchelkin in Android Architecture
Народ, подскажите плиз такой момент - есть recyclerView и MVVM. Как правильнее делать обновление данных в recyclerView - одна вьюмодель, которая будет обновлять данные и дергать обновление адаптера, где парсить какие данные изменены, а какие нет, или же под кажый вьюхолдер отдельный инстанс вьюмодели, который будет обновлять данные только при изменении оттдельной модели списка?
источник

MM

Mikhail Mustakimov in Android Architecture
Oleg Pchelkin
Народ, подскажите плиз такой момент - есть recyclerView и MVVM. Как правильнее делать обновление данных в recyclerView - одна вьюмодель, которая будет обновлять данные и дергать обновление адаптера, где парсить какие данные изменены, а какие нет, или же под кажый вьюхолдер отдельный инстанс вьюмодели, который будет обновлять данные только при изменении оттдельной модели списка?
> где парсить какие данные изменены
DiffUtils, нет?
источник

MM

Mikhail Mustakimov in Android Architecture
В слое View
источник